Subject: Restockr cut-over — done, mostly painless. Hey team, quick recap for the sync: we flipped the vending-machine restock planner over to the new Restockr scheduler Tuesday night. All route generation now comes from the new engine, and the old cron jobs are disabled but not deleted yet, just in case. One depot needed a manual re-sync, otherwise smooth. For reference, the scheduler went live with the following settings.

service settings:
[beldor]
port = 11211
team = novvan
host = beldor.zemvarforge.corp
region = south-2
access_code = ac_8f059f
timeout_ms = 1500

**Q: What's the safe way to upgrade the Pylontide broker?**

Short version: always roll one node at a time and let quorum settle before touching the next. The 4.x series changed the on-disk queue format, so downgrades after the second node are basically a no-go. Snapshot the metadata store first — future you will thank you. The step-by-step checklist, including rollback windows and the canary topic we use, lives on the internal page right below.

dashboard of yahaf-kawep = https://grafana.nelvrocorp.internal/spaces/projects/spaces/364313bfe15e

The Quillforge pipeline gates every deploy on a static-analysis pass compared against a committed baseline file. If you are on call and a deploy fails the gate, first check whether the baseline was regenerated in the same change that introduced new findings — regenerating and committing in one step masks regressions. Only refresh the baseline after triaging each new finding individually. The analyzer reads its thresholds and suppression settings from the values shown below, which must match the baseline's header block.

settings of hahaf-bahap:
quenix:
  log_level: debug
  metrics_host: metrics.quenix.qorvelsys.internal
  pool_size: 8